The 2026 Mazda CX-50 Hybrid and 2026 Toyota RAV4 Hybrid bring five-passenger practicality and 2.5-liter hybrid power to the compact-SUV segment, but they emphasize different parts of ownership. The CX-50 Hybrid combines 219 horsepower, standard electric all-wheel drive, 38 combined MPG, a driver-focused cabin, and Mazda’s steering and chassis tuning. The redesigned RAV4 Hybrid counters with higher available output, fuel-economy estimates reaching 43 combined MPG on FWD models, slightly more cargo room, and a broader trim level lineup to choose from.
This comparison examines how those differences affect hybrid performance, MPG, AWD operation, driving feel, passenger comfort, cargo capacity, towing, technology, safety features, trims, pricing, and overall buyer fit. Mazda uses Toyota-sourced hybrid hardware, but the CX-50’s wider and longer footprint, seating environment, controls, and chassis calibration produce a distinct everyday experience. Should I choose the CX-50 Hybrid or RAV4 Hybrid? Choose the CX-50 Hybrid when driving character, cabin design, and standard e-AWD matter more than maximum space. Choose the RAV4 Hybrid when higher MPG, more cargo room, broader grade choice, or stronger towing on eligible AWD grades leads the decision.
Which hybrid SUV gets better MPG? RAV4 Hybrid has the higher efficiency ceiling. Front-wheel-drive LE, SE, and XLE Premium models are listed at 47 city, 40 highway, and 43 combined MPG. CX-50 Hybrid is rated at 39 city, 37 highway, and 38 combined MPG.
Which one has more passenger and cargo space? RAV4 Hybrid provides more total passenger volume and substantially more measured cargo room. Both list 37.8 inches of rear legroom, while the CX-50 Hybrid provides more front legroom.
Do both models have AWD? Every CX-50 Hybrid includes electric all-wheel drive. RAV4 Hybrid offers front-wheel drive on LE, SE, and XLE Premium, while Electronic On-Demand AWD is available or standard depending on grade.
Which one can tow more? CX-50 Hybrid is rated to tow up to 1,500 lbs. RAV4 Hybrid towing ranges from 1,750 lbs on selected configurations to 3,500 lbs on eligible AWD grades.
Which one is easier to configure? CX-50 Hybrid keeps the decision simple with three AWD trims and the same MPG rating throughout the lineup. RAV4 Hybrid offers more grades, front- or all-wheel drive, and a wider range of efficiency, equipment, and towing configurations.

What These Differences Mean
Toyota’s advantages become most valuable when the vehicle regularly carries bulky family gear, accumulates high annual mileage, or needs to tow beyond the Mazda’s limit. Those are recurring ownership demands, not minor chart differences, and they give the RAV4 Hybrid a broader utility ceiling.
Mazda concentrates more of its value in qualities used from the driver’s seat on every trip. Standard e-AWD simplifies the lineup, while the seating position, control layout, steering response, and cabin presentation give the CX-50 Hybrid a more distinctive daily character. A test drive matters because those strengths cannot be measured by cargo or MPG figures alone.

Power & Performance Takeaway
Toyota has the stronger output number, while Mazda makes its case through the way the vehicle responds to steering and road inputs. The CX-50 Hybrid does not turn the shared hybrid concept into a sports SUV, but it keeps more of a driver-focused personality around the powertrain.

Efficiency Takeaway
RAV4 Hybrid is the stronger answer for shoppers who rank MPG first. CX-50 Hybrid still delivers a meaningful efficiency benefit while making AWD standard. The important tradeoff is whether the Toyota’s extra miles per gallon matter more than the Mazda’s cabin and road feel.

Passenger-Space Takeaway
Rear legroom is a draw, not a Toyota advantage. RAV4 Hybrid provides more total passenger volume, while CX-50 Hybrid gives the driver more front legroom and a more carefully styled environment. Sit in both rows before letting one measurement decide the purchase.

Cargo & Towing Takeaway
Toyota wins the measured utility comparison by a meaningful margin. The cargo difference can affect strollers, coolers, luggage, pet gear, and folded-seat loads, while eligible RAV4 AWD grades more than double the Mazda’s towing rating. CX-50 Hybrid remains useful for everyday gear and light trailers, but its strongest case lies elsewhere.

FAQ: 2026 Mazda CX-50 Hybrid vs Toyota RAV4 Hybrid
Does the Mazda CX-50 Hybrid use a Toyota hybrid system? ▼
Yes. The CX-50 Hybrid uses Toyota-sourced 2.5-liter hybrid hardware, including an e-CVT and electric rear-axle drive. Mazda integrates that system into the CX-50 body and applies its own steering, suspension, seating, control, and trim strategy. The redesigned 2026 RAV4 uses a newer-generation Toyota hybrid system, so the powertrains are related rather than identical.
Which CX-50 Hybrid trim is the best value? ▼
Hybrid Preferred is the strongest starting point for many shoppers because it includes the 219-hp hybrid system, standard e-AWD, 38 combined MPG, heated front seats, a 10.25-inch display, wireless phone charging, a power liftgate, and a panoramic moonroof. Premium and Premium Plus make sense when leather, ventilation, Bose audio, memory, a head-up display, or heated rear seats justify the step up.
Is the CX-50 Hybrid a good commuter SUV? ▼
Yes. It combines 38 combined MPG with standard AWD, supportive front seating, a polished cabin, and composed highway manners. RAV4 Hybrid is the better commuter when the highest possible MPG matters more than the Mazda driving environment.
Is the RAV4 Hybrid better for families? ▼
RAV4 Hybrid is the stronger family fit when cargo volume, total passenger space, and configuration choice lead the decision. CX-50 Hybrid remains a credible five-passenger option for households that prioritize front-cabin design and driving character over maximum cargo capacity.
Which SUV is easier to place in tight parking areas? ▼
RAV4 Hybrid has the smaller exterior footprint on most grades, measuring about five inches shorter and more than two inches narrower than the CX-50 Hybrid. That can make the Toyota easier to place in tighter parking structures and crowded lots, although visibility, camera equipment, wheel size, and driver familiarity also matter.
Is the CX-50 Hybrid suitable for light towing? ▼
Yes. The CX-50 Hybrid is rated to tow up to 1,500 lbs when properly equipped, which can support selected light trailers and recreational loads. Confirm the trailer’s loaded weight, tongue weight, hitch, wiring, passenger and cargo load, and all owner’s manual requirements before towing.
